11 robbers held in Delhi

April 14th, 2011 - 7:16 pm ICT by IANS  

New Delhi, April 14 (IANS) Eleven people, including a man who had a hand in 47 cases, were arrested for their involvement in armed robberies and pickpocketing incidents from the Kashmere Gate bus terminal in the capital, police said Thursday.

The arrested men would travel in a car near bus stands and railway stations to rob people in buses and auto-rickshaws.

Forty-year-old Charanjeet has been identified as the kingpin, and has 47 cases lodged against him.

The other accused are — Suraj Pal, 45, Tinku, 28, Bhagwan Das, 34, Imtiaz, 28, Mahesh Kumar, 45, Rakhi, 33, Deen Dayal, 41, Ram Chander, 45, Vinod, 33, and Inderjeet, 35.

“Three country-made pistols and four live cartridges were recovered from their possession,” said Deputy Commissioner of Police S.S. Yadav.

“Charanjeet was first arrested in 1993 in a robbery case,” he added.
